Hmm, you should have onDisconnect() or onThrowable() hook called. Question is: is it an atmosphere bug or was tomcat missing an event (there was a rare case where onClose() of websocket can be missed but atmosphere should protect itself against it wrapping the calls to ensure it detects it lazily too.
